My 2.1" dia "Scale Kits" AMRAAM Aim-120 on a SU G40-7W at NYPower..
Shooting continuous..

Rocket was toast (pun intended!) and eventually trashed. The JL Altimeter II untouched, the JL Chute release was smoked, but still works (Thank God!!) Nomex blanket nicely blackened and the chute is crispy.

Looks like over-pressure at the top end of the case, probably a small hole or something.. There was a long crack in the case..

But still, a nice set of pics showing the eventual demise!


Filing a report with Aerotech tomorrow..

OK, question:
I've filled out the MESS report.
And I bought the motor from Performance Rocketry. He took care of a replacement motor, and I assume he's taking care of the warranty side of things. Do I still need to file a report with Aerotech?
Should there be an expectation of a rocket (or portion thereof) replacement?

Thanks for filling out the MESS report; S&T needs this information to keep track of problems.
It couldn't hurt to advise AT; I don't know if you can expect any replacement consideration but it's best to directly let manufacturers know when there's a problem with their product.
